Output 84776553d1a25079f1677ea7216b60532b4c58d08c38ded8463a4597d6558a44:10

value
620439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ff969930aac81d70a6c48c4e4beaa597b2305208 OP_EQUALVERIFY OP_CHECKSIG
address
1QJRigGGJuCZaecNeb31U28gitxBREM2n3
transaction
84776553d1a25079f1677ea7216b60532b4c58d08c38ded8463a4597d6558a44
spent
true